The New School is a medium-sized not-for-profit college with a focus on art programs and located in New York City, New York. This college is operating since 1919 and is currently offering certificates, associate's, bachelor's, and master's degrees in 20 art programs.

The New School is extremely expensive - depending on the program, tuition price varies around $58,000 per year. If you seek a cheaper alternative, check Affordable Colleges in New York listing.

Recent data analysis showed that The New School area is relatively unsafe - the college is reported to have a rather poor rating for on-campus security.

Based on 66 evaluation factors, The New School art program ranks in Top 50 Art Schools in the United States and in Top 5 Art Schools in New York. Major competing art schools for this college are Columbia University in the City of New York in New York City and Yale University in New Haven.
